24. Hilary Duff’s ‘Fake Fountain’ In Tribute To Bette Davis:

Duff’s black-and-white celeb favorite Dr.Woo tattoo reads “Take Fountain”—Fountain Avenue being a street in Los Angeles. Legendary actress Bette Davis is said to have given this “tip” during an interview with Johnny Carson when asked what advice actresses aiming to break into Hollywood should follow.

Fountain Avenue is generally believed to be the more efficient route to travel though Los Angeles to avoid traffic, rather than taking Santa Monica and Sunset Boulevards.
